6. Maagizo ya Uendeshaji
To operate your air compressor:
- Washa: Ensure the compressor is plugged in and the power switch is in the 'ON' position. The motor will start and build pressure in the tank.
- Fuatilia Shinikizo: Observe the pressure gauge. The compressor will automatically shut off once the maximum pressure (8 Bar) is reached. It will restart when the pressure drops below a preset minimum.
- Rekebisha Shinikizo la Towe: Use the pressure regulator knob to set the desired output pressure for your air tool. The regulated pressure will be shown on the secondary gauge.
- Unganisha Kifaa cha Hewa: Attach your pneumatic tool to the quick-connect coupler on the air hose.
- Operesheni: Use your air tool as required. The compressor will cycle on and off to maintain tank pressure.
- Zima umeme: When finished, turn the power switch to 'OFF'.
- Punguza msongo wa mawazo: Disconnect the air tool and release any remaining air pressure from the tank by opening the drain valve or using an air blow gun until the gauge reads zero.
7. Matengenezo
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ance and extends the life of your compressor. Always disconnect power before maintenance.
- Drain Condensation (Daily/After Each Use): Open the drain valve located at the bottom of the air tank to release accumulated moisture. This prevents rust and corrosion inside the tank. Close the valve tightly after draining.
- Clean Air Filter (Monthly or as Needed): Inspect the air filter for dust and debris. Clean it by tapping out loose dirt or using compressed air. Replace if heavily soiled or damaged. A clogged filter reduces efficiency.
- Inspect Hoses and Connections (Regularly): Check all air hoses, fittings, and connections for leaks, cracks, or damage. Replace any worn or damaged parts immediately.
- Usafishaji wa jumla: Keep the compressor clean and free of dust and debris. Wipe down the exterior with a damp kitambaa. Usitumie kemikali kali.
- Check Safety Valve: Periodically pull the ring on the safety relief valve to ensure it operates freely and is not obstructed.
